Before Amy Winehouse was an International sensation, she was simply a woman enjoying a holiday trip to New York City.
Well, at one moment in time she was. Rolling Stone takes us back to that time by spotting the following video that features the late singer as she embarked on a tour of Manhattan, enjoying the sights and sounds like any tourist might.
As the report states, the home video release for “Amy,” a documentary that chronicles the life and career of Winehouse, will also include behind-the-scenes footage.
One such clip that will come in tandem with the Dec. 1 release is the following home video.
As Rolling Stone notes, this trip took place before Winehouse unveiled her album “Back to Black,” which launched her into the realm of worldwide superstar.
Incidentally, that kind of fame may have precluded her from what looks to be an intimate and peaceful moment to walk around the city.
As for the WWE Restaurant that Winehouse references in the video, it was located at “the Paramount Theatre building on 43th Street and Broadway.”
As NYC Tourist states, the location was around from 1999 to 2003 when it was shuttered. That means this video may very well have been taken prior to Winehouse’s “Frank,” which dropped on October 20, 2003.
In either case, we get a brief glimpse of a budding artist just a few years away from enormous fame.
The video might be brief, but it is no less captivating for fans of her music.
